A Bradford group is running a series of information sessions for people who would like to have a greater say in the future of their neighbourhoods.
Neighbourhood Ventures is running its first event at The Mill Lane in Bradford at 2pm today when residents can find out how they can have a bigger voice over planning applications and protect green spaces and historic buildings in their area.
Other workshops will be held at the Pakistan Community Centre on Jervaulx Crescent from 10am-12.30pm on Monday, at Bradford CVS Volunteer Services Centre on Sunbridge Road from 7pm-9pm on Thursday, March 7, and Culture Fusion on Thornton Road from 10am-noon on Saturday, March 9.
